The unc should work, and it does show up with the local drives.
You might need to tweak the permissions on the account that the
scheduler is running under. A local account probably won't have access
across the network

You need to change the account that the TSM scheduler services is running
under. The default of the local admin account does not understand Windows
networking. You need to configure it with an account that has access to that
UNC share.
